How courts have described this case
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.
- construing Fla.Stat. 47.041 provision that venue is where “the cause of action accrued” to include venue for tort actions “where the plaintiff suffers his or her injuries”
- suit sounding in both tort and contract could be brought where tort was complete
- personal injury action accrued where injury occurred
- contract and tort causes of action
